This Week - CXO Auction

Our is annual CXO Auction starts this Wednesday! This is an online auction where winning bidders get the opportunity to meet with a CXO (featuring CIOs, CISOs and other tech leaders) in an exclusive, mutually agreeable one-on-one meeting. These personal introductions are valuable tools to help grow your business and gain insights from senior tech leaders. With 40+ executives up for bid, this is our largest lineup yet!

The Online Auction supports NC TECH's statewide efforts and programming, including our Founder's Scholarship to support young women embarking on an engineering and/or technology related degree at a North Carolina accredited higher education institution. (CLICK HERE for more information.) 

For each CXO, areas of projected spend for 2026 will be highlighted on the auction site within their profile.

NC TECH Awards

The NC TECH Awards, our largest event of the year, brings together leaders from technology, business, education, and government to celebrate growth, innovation, and leadership in the State’s vibrant tech sector.

The finalists and winners will be honored on Tuesday, December 9 at the Raleigh Convention Center. This is our largest event of the year, bringing together 700+ leaders from technology, business, education, and government to celebrate growth, innovation, and leadership in the State’s vibrant tech sector.

It’s an evening of networking and celebration to recognize tech companies, the use of tech, and leaders for their achievements. This event, with presenting sponsor, Cherry Bekaert, is the only statewide tech awards and includes a reception, dinner, and awards ceremony.

From Campus to Cap Season - How new & proposed H-1B rules could change the landscape for employers (Virtual)

From campus recruitment to cap season, new and proposed H-1B rules could dramatically reshape how employers hire and retain international talent. This session will unpack the latest regulatory developments and proposals impacting the F-1 to H-1B transition — from lottery reform and wage-based selection to stricter compliance expectations. Join us as we break down what’s changing — and what it means for your workforce strategy. This session will help you anticipate what’s ahead and learn how the latest policy shifts may impact the F-1 to H-1B pipeline, compliance expectations, and your ability to compete for top global graduates.

AI for Good Returns (Charlotte)

Join NC TECH for a dynamic morning focused on maximizing ROI and developing responsibility in AI. This half-day program brings together top executives and thought leaders to discuss how organizations can adopt artificial intelligence ethically, strategically, and profitably.

Enjoy breakfast and networking before we kick off with a panel on Responsible AI, exploring how companies are navigating governance, transparency, and trust. Then, gain exclusive insights during the AI ROI Executive Conversation, where industry leaders will share real-world perspectives on driving measurable value through AI. The program concludes with a panel discussion on demonstrating ROI from AI deployments, offering practical strategies for proving impact and scaling succes
